AMTURNIDE is a combination of amiloride, a potassium-sparing diuretic that inhibits sodium reabsorption in the distal convoluted tubule and collecting duct, and hydrochlorothiazide, a thiazide diuretic that inhibits sodium chloride reabsorption in the distal convoluted tubule. The combination produces additive diuretic and antihypertensive effects with reduced potassium loss.
Serpasil-Esidrix #2 contains reserpine and hydrochlorothiazide. Reserpine irreversibly inhibits the vesicular monoamine transporter 2 (VMAT2) in the CNS and peripheral sympathetic nerve endings, depleting norepinephrine, dopamine, and serotonin from storage vesicles, leading to reduced sympathetic outflow and antihypertensive effect. Hydrochlorothiazide inhibits the Na+/Cl- cotransporter in the distal renal tubule, increasing excretion of sodium, chloride, and water, thereby reducing plasma volume and peripheral vascular resistance.
